Maintaining your motorcycle’s engine oil is indeed a nuanced task that goes beyond simply following factory recommendations. While the manufacturer’s guidelines provide a reliable baseline-often suggesting oil change intervals ranging from 3,000 to 6,000 miles-they don’t always account for the individual rider’s habits or environmental conditions. For instance, aggressive or high-performance riders who frequently push their machines to higher RPMs generate more heat and stress, which can degrade oil faster. Similarly, riders who regularly navigate dusty trails, heavy traffic with stop-and-go conditions, or extremely hot climates might find that contaminants and elevated operating temperatures shorten oil lifespan.
Conversely, if you ride casually, mostly under moderate conditions, you might be able to safely extend oil change intervals-but it’s essential to monitor oil quality regularly through visual checks or dipstick analysis. Seasonal changes also play a role; cold weather can cause oil to thicken, while hot weather may accelerate oxidation and breakdown, suggesting that winter and summer may require different oils or more frequent changes.
The type of oil used-synthetic versus conventional-also impacts longevity and performance. Synthetic oils typically resist breakdown better and maintain viscosity across temperature extremes, often allowing longer intervals between changes.
Neglecting timely oil changes can lead to decreased engine performance, increased wear due to contamination, overheating, and ultimately costly repairs. Watching for signs such as unusual engine noises, reduced fuel efficiency, or discoloration and a burnt smell in the oil can help preempt serious issues.
Ultimately, the best practice is a tailored maintenance schedule, informed by your riding style, environment, oil type, and diligent observation, rather than a one-size-fits-all approach.
